Liner (Software)

Liner is a software company that develops artificial intelligence tools for search, research, and writing. Its products are designed to support professional and academic workflows by integrating AI-based search with structured research and writing tools.

The company offers several products, including an AI search tool (Liner), an academic research platform (Liner Scholar), and a writing assistant (Liner Write). These tools are used to retrieve, organize, and synthesize information from external sources for tasks such as literature review, citation discovery, and professional writing.

Liner's technology is based on AI search systems that prioritize source-backed information.
